Why is my Bluetooth keyboard lagging?

Bluetooth keyboard lag might be caused by low battery in either the keyboard or the device you are trying to use. Make sure that both devices are fully charged. If your computer has low battery, it might throttle the use of your Bluetooth connections to save power.

Why does my keyboard lag sometimes?

Typing lag most often occurs as the result of a lack of memory. “Filter Keys,” a setting in the Windows “Accessibility Options,” ignores short or repeated keystrokes, which a user may interpret as lag. Users can alter the keyboard’s settings from the control panel to speed up the keyboard’s response.

What causes keyboard input lag?

The most common reason for a delay when you are typing are, Keyboard repeat rate needs to be increased in keyboard properties. Low battery or weak signal if using a wireless keyboard, your system is running low on system memory or high CPU usage. Incorrect keyboard settings can also cause slow typing.

What do you do when your Logitech keyboard stops working?

To reset your keyboard, press the Connect or Reset button on the top of the USB receiver if it has one. Next, press the Connect or Reset button on the bottom of your keyboard. You may need to restart your computer if you’re still having issues getting your keyboard to connect after resetting it.
